Raw furyChapter 9
Jennifer and Rakene had descended the mountain in which his lair was hidden within, and were now trekking through a large, dry forest. It wasn’t hot, but quite cold, the forest still other than flicker of leaves on their branches. No sign of life anywhere.
Jennifer was pretty nervous. Heck, she was in the company of a vampire, off to visit more vampires, in a spooky forest after descending a few hundred feet of mountain. She was tired, but could see Rakene was full of stamina, which irked her.
Jennifer was trudging along reluctantly with Rakene, too exhausted to complain. Her feet dragged along, but Rakene was walking along in a stride.
Finally when she thought her legs were falling off, Jennifer leant against a tree and stopped, exhausted. Rakene looked back, scowling slightly, but walked to join her, sitting himself down on a boulder, and taking out a vial of blood.
“Why are we travelling so far?” Jennifer complained. “Bloody hell!”
“Don’t curse,” Rakene replied simply, ignoring her question. “You never know what those words might conjure.”
Jennifer looked at him.
“What is that supposed to mean?”
Rakene ignored her.
They travelled only as soon as the sunset and hunkered down at sunrise.
After that small break, Jennifer and Rakene continued walking. Rakene often had stop so Jennifer did not pass out, over the long trek they had.
They walked for nights, occasionally taking long breaks to gather up their energy. After a few nights, Jennifer was told they were nearly there.
“Finally.” Jennifer puffed.
That night, when Jennifer was sitting by the fire, with Rakene sitting guard with his back against a tree, they settled down to sleep. Jennifer gazed around. She was completely unaware of the pair of eyes watching from further within the forest.
I see her. She is nothing like my fledgling. Reluctantly dragged along with that so-called vampire. She is still human. Mmmm. I can smell her blood. I can almost taste it. She is so close. One leap and I can devour her beautiful neck, suckle every last droplet of nectar from her. But that stupid ‘vampire’ is on guard, pitiful thing. I could shred him to pieces. I would drink his blood also, if it was not black. Strange creature, hair died grey. Pathetic. But I can smell his power too. He is more human than he realizes, dragged down by emotions that I have rid myself of. He pities that human. I pity her, oh yes, but I also lust after her blood. Unlike my fledgling, whose is still of her age, of her youth. My fledgling possesses stronger powers than any other fledging in my whole ‘coven’. But this human is interesting. Lacking potential, yes, but that can be changed. Alas, she will never know what hit her.
The watcher of the pair smirked to himself, then took out a vial and gulped it down. Seeing leftovers, he tipped the vial and let the last droplet dribble onto a leaf sprouting from a bush beside him.
The blood dribbled in between the leaf, and a droplet fell. Glancing at the pair before him, he turned and left, silent, to wait their arrival.
